Product Introduction
N-(Azido-PEG3)-N-Boc-PEG3-NHS ester is a polyethylene glycol (PEG)-based PROTAC linker. N-(Azido-PEG3)-N-Boc-PEG3-NHS ester can be used in the synthesis of a series of PROTACs.
